Shadowstalker16: But can you install two non identical GPU like that? I didn't know it was possible.
Sure, but as I said, the 2nd card can only be used for PhysX, not as a part of SLI.

edit: see this FAQ - http://www.geforce.com/hardware/technology/physx/faq

"Which graphics cards can accelerate NVIDIA PhysX?

All GeForce 8 series graphics cards and above with at least 256MB of local onboard graphics memory and at least 32 cores will be able to accelerate NVIDIA PhysX. If you intend to use an NVIDIA supported graphics card as a dedicated Physx card, the other graphics cards in the system must also use an NVIDIA GPU."
